Wakefields Estate Agent Pinetown for R20

I rented a place in Clermont that I got through Wakefields Pinetown with an agent named Linda. I paid the deposit and all was well. The lease clearly stated that my deposit would be held in an interest bearing account. I had a lease of a year and stayed the whole duration and beyond. At my exit which was drama free I was told that I should ask the landlord for the interest and it is at their discretion whether I should get it or not AND most probably its about R20. My deposit was R2600 and I stayed for 2 years and 3 months now that R20 math does not add up. Nevertheless even if its R20, a lease is supposed to be a legally binding document that must be honoured and its about principle. Just because people are renting in townships does not make them illiterate and uneducated, and accept any condescending, half cooked explanations. I resent Wakefields Pinetown for that. Its not about the "R20" but the principle of professionalism and ethics.
